Definitions:

Two-Point Threshold

The minimum distance at which two points of contact can be felt as two distinct stimuli.

Gestalt

A concept in psychology that emphasizes the idea that the whole of anything is greater than its parts, focusing on patterns and configurations in perceiving objects.

Psychoanalysis

A therapeutic approach and theory of personality developed by Sigmund Freud that emphasizes unconscious motivations and conflicts.

Figure-Ground

Figure-Ground is a type of perceptual grouping in visual psychology where the viewer can alternate between a 'figure' aspect and a 'ground' aspect in an image, each comprising distinct elements of the visual experience.
